Senior JavaScript Developer with React $4800-5600 Offline
We’re looking to rapidly grow our team with values-driven, diverse, caring professionals to help us.
Our client is MentorMate, an industry veteran that meets complex business challenges with native, hybrid, and custom software development. They think big, design smart, and develop fast for all screens, projects, and teams. The headquarters is located in Minneapolis, Minnesota, they have an office in Sweden, five development offices in Bulgaria, and a network of remote software development partners in more than 20 countries across the globe. With over 1,400 projects completed by our 700+ top software engineers, they innovate in sectors like healthcare, education, finance, agriculture, and beyond.
About The Project
It's one of the biggest pharmaceutical companies wordwise and we are supporting their digital transformation. Here you can find a case study of one of the projects we've been working on together.
The product makes it possible to integrate a variety of medical devices via Bluetooth with a mobile application. The solution is an SDK that requires BLE and composable architecture skills. It is used mainly in clinical studies and helps people to better handle and mitigate asthma.
Daily tasks
- Participate in the architecture, design and development phase of software production
- Build responsive websites
- Build Single Page Applications w/ (but not limited to) React.js
- Integrate with server-side Web APIs
- Deliver high-quality software with extensive unit testing
- Participate successfully in an established daily Scrum process
- Enforce coding and UI standards
Requirements
- 3+ years experience with React.js
- Excellent JavaScript knowledge
- Experience with a state management library like Redux, mobx, etc.
- Strong knowledge of different React patterns and design principles
- Good understanding of unidirectional data flow, state management, and immutability
- Experience configuring and writing unit tests
- Familiar with the latest HTML5 APIs and specifications
- Understanding of CSS flexbox, animations, transformations, and media queries
- Experience with GraphQL is a plus
- Upper-intermediate English both written and verbal
Conditions
- 100% remote work
- Full-time employment
- The work schedule is flexible, nevertheless, as a team, we need to meet at some time, so we would want you to be able to join and be available for meetings until 8 PM GMT+2 when necessary
- Work in a team of professionals, so we expect the same from you
- Access to the most up-to-date industry tools and software
- We use OpenAir for timesheet management
- If you have reliable internet, you can work from anywhere in the world
Selection process:
1. 30-minute interview with Talent Acquisition
2. Interview with HR
3. Technical Interview
The job ad is no longer active
Job unpublished on
14 February 2022
Look at the current jobs JavaScript / Front-End Remote→